3. Can I use OhioLearns! to complete a GED?
The OhioLearns! catalog is a collaboration of higher educational institutions in the state of Ohio offering their distance learning options through one easily accessible site. The courses and degrees offered are college level courses. Hence, we do not have courses that can be used to complete a GED.
However here are two suggestions. First, you might want to try contacting your county's Ohio GED Testing Centers. They might be able to offer you options you are unaware of currently. The contact information is found at the Ohio Department of Education's Web site for GED Testing Centers.
